What is CVE-2026-82619?

A vulnerability exists in Systerel S2OPC prior to version 1.7.4, specifically in the function monitored_item_event_filter_treatment_bs__init_event_filter_ctx_and_result within the source file subscription_mgr.c. This issue arises from improper handling of the EventFilter argument, leading to a use after free scenario. This vulnerability can be exploited remotely, prompting potential unauthorized access or manipulation of the system. A patch for this issue has been made available (commit a4cee16a851b971be447a6ed531173702c722b99), and it is highly recommended to apply it to enhance the security posture of the affected software.
